Kuwait explosion caused by apparent missile attack
KUWAIT CITY (AFP) Mar 29, 2003
A massive explosion that rocked a huge shopping mall in Kuwait early Saturday was caused by an apparent missile attack, an AFP correspondent at the scene said.

The missile seemingly impacted the ground in a 100-metre (330-foot) area between the mall and the coastline.

Pieces of what looked like missile debris could be seen everywhere outside Souk Sharq, one of Kuwait City's largest shopping malls.

There appeared to be damage to one of the mall's cinemas.
